Damaged Siding Replacement in Nashua, NH
Damaged siding replacement services involve removing and replacing sections of exterior siding that have been compromised due to weather, impact, or age. This service covers a variety of siding materials including vinyl, wood, fiber cement, and more. Property owners typically seek this service when their siding shows signs of cracking, warping, rotting, or significant damage that affects the appearance and protection of the home. Understanding the extent of the damage, the type of siding material, and the desired look or durability are common considerations before requesting replacement work.
Homeowners often want to know how the replacement process will impact their property, what kinds of siding options are available, and how to ensure the new siding will match or enhance the existing exterior. It’s important to consider the condition of underlying structures, the compatibility of new siding with existing materials, and any necessary preparations for a seamless installation. Properly replacing damaged siding helps restore the home's exterior, improve curb appeal, and maintain the building’s protective barrier.

Damaged Siding Replacement Questions
What causes siding to become damaged? Damage can result from severe weather, impacts, or age-related wear and tear that weakens siding materials.
How do I know if my siding needs replacement? Visible cracks, warping, rot, or extensive damage are signs that siding may require replacement.
What types of siding are suitable for replacement? Common options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and metal siding, depending on the property and preferences.
What should property owners consider before replacing damaged siding? Factors include material durability, maintenance requirements, and how the new siding will complement the property's appearance.
